Abstract: An alignment deviation detection method and apparatus of a display panel, a data compensation method and apparatus. The method includes: providing a first data signal for causing the dimming screen to display an alignment dimming picture including a first alignment pattern; providing a second data signal for causing the display screen to display an alignment display picture including a second alignment pattern; under a control of the first data signal, making the dimming screen display the alignment dimming picture, and under a control of the second data signal, making the display screen display the alignment display picture; according to a display situation of the second alignment pattern, determining an alignment state between the display screen and the dimming screen. An orthographic projection of the second alignment pattern on the dimming screen is preset to be at least partially aligned with and at least partially deviated from the first alignment pattern.

Abstract: A display method, a display device, a display system, and a storage medium are provided. The display method includes: obtaining a first fixation coordinate transmitted by an image acquisition device, and obtaining a second fixation coordinate and a current frame of image that are transmitted by a first processor; performing refresh and display by using the current frame of image; determining a type of the current frame of image, and determining, based on the type, whether the first fixation coordinate changes abnormally; and performing refresh and display by using a previous frame of image for non-fixation region in a case that the first fixation coordinate changes abnormally, and performing refresh and display by using a next frame of image transmitted by the first processor in a case that the first fixation coordinate does not change abnormally.

Abstract: A photoelectric detection circuit, a photoelectric detection device and an electronic device. The photoelectric detection circuit includes a first detection sub-circuit configured to be exposed to the environment of light to be detected and having an equivalent resistance that varies with the variation of illumination intensity of the light to be detected in the environment; and a second detection sub-circuit configured to be in a state of fixed illumination intensity and having an equivalent resistance that is constant due to the fixed illumination intensity. The first detection sub-circuit is connected in series with the second detection sub-circuit via a first node N1 and the signal output lead Vout is electrically connected with the first node N1 to output detected electrical signals.

Abstract: An active pen for a touch display screen, a touch input system, a method for driving an active pen, and a method for driving, a touch input system are provided. The active pen includes: a signal receiving device, a processor which is in signal connection with the signal receiving device, and a signal transmitting device which is in signal connection with the processor. The signal receiving device is configured to receive a first coupling voltage between the active pen and the touch display screen. The processor is configured to process the first coupling voltage to obtain a second coupling voltage, and a polarity of the second coupling voltage is opposite to a polarity of the first coupling voltage. The signal transmitting device is configured to transmit the second coupling voltage to the touch display screen.

Abstract: A driving method, a driving circuit and a touch-display apparatus are provided. The driving method includes providing a gate driving signal to a gate line, providing a pixel voltage to a data line, and providing a common electrode driving signal to a common electrode, wherein a pixel display operation is performed based on the gate driving signal, the pixel voltage, and the common electrode driving signal, and simultaneously, a touch detection operation is performed based on the common electrode driving signal. The driving method realizes the effect of simultaneously performing a pixel display operation and a touch detection operation, and solves the problem that the pixel display operation of the touch-display 0 apparatus is affected in the touch detection stage.

Abstract: A method for driving a display panel, a display drive circuit, a display device and a computer device are disclosed. After receiving an image to be displayed sent by a graphics processor, a data drive chip controls respective rows of sub-pixels containing a high-definition display area in a connected display panel to be scanned line by line according to a position of the high-definition display area in the image to be displayed, and at the same time, the data drive chip controls respective rows of sub-pixels containing only a low-definition display area in the display panel to be scanned per N rows simultaneously according to a position of the low-definition display area in the image to be displayed, where N is an even number greater than 1.

Abstract: A splicing structure, a splicing table, and a splicing and fitting device are provided. The splicing structure includes: a splicing adjustment component, a splicing alignment component, and a splicing base. The splicing adjustment component and the splicing alignment component are connected to the splicing base; and the splicing adjustment component is configured to support at least two to-be-spliced pieces; the splicing alignment component is configured to align the at least two to-be-spliced pieces to a first reference site. The splicing adjustment component is further configured to drive at least one of two adjacent to-be-spliced pieces in the at least two to-be-spliced pieces to move relative to the first reference site, to enable the two adjacent to-be-spliced pieces to be close to or far away from each other.
